MAiSI Scholarship Overview
The MAiSI Scholarship stands as a bold initiative by KU Leuven’s Faculty of Movement and Rehabilitation Sciences, designed to nurture ethical leaders in the sports world. Each year, up to four exceptional students are granted a full tuition fee waiver to support their master’s journey in sport ethics, governance, and integrity.
- Scholarship Type: Full Tuition Fee Waiver
- Duration: Up to 2 Years (Full Program)
- Academic Year: 2026–2027
- Number of Scholarships: Maximum 4
- Sponsor: Faculty of Movement and Rehabilitation Sciences, KU Leuven

Eligibility Criteria
The MAiSI Fee Waiver is open to students of all nationalities who meet the academic and admission standards for the Master of Arts in Sport Ethics and Integrity (MAiSI) program.
To qualify, you must:
- Be applying for admission to the MAiSI master’s program.
- Meet all academic and English language requirements of KU Leuven.
- Obtain unconditional admission by the scholarship deadline.
- Show strong motivation and alignment with the program’s values of ethics and integrity in sports.
Note: Students are automatically considered for the scholarship once they apply for admission to the program — no separate application or documents are required.
How to Apply?
You don’t need to fill in an extra form or write an additional essay — KU Leuven makes it incredibly simple.
- Apply for Admission: Submit your application to the MAiSI program via KU Leuven’s.
- Automatic Scholarship Consideration: Once you’ve applied and meet all requirements, you’ll automatically be considered for the full tuition fee waiver.
- Wait for Results: Scholarship decisions are made alongside admission results.
Applications Open: 9 October 2025 (12:00 AM CET)
Application Deadline: 1 April 2026 (12:00 AM CET)
Important: Only complete and unconditional applications will be considered. “Conditional acceptance” does not qualify for the scholarship.
